Output e322dfba1b896eab36c25259694306817d7079e190b39e4e8cd5cdc3af9c5cc5:1

value
24488971
script pubkey
OP_0 OP_PUSHBYTES_20 ae7904f98a8cd61df58f64e7ce2807a703429822
address
bc1q4eusf7v23ntpmav0vnnuu2q85up59xpz0lne3h
transaction
e322dfba1b896eab36c25259694306817d7079e190b39e4e8cd5cdc3af9c5cc5
spent
true